Location:   Cherry Hill, NJ   Pay:  $ 50,000-$52,000     At BBYO, we’re motivated by our mission, inspiring us to reimagine work to make it fun, flexible, and fulfilling. We are looking for a passionate BBYO Genesis Fellow to join our team and make a difference. As a BBYO Genesis Fellow for the South Jersey Region, you’ll play a pivotal role in the success of BBYO by working closely with teens to create strong programs, develop leadership skills, and make their chapters great for Jewish teens. Alongside your teammates, you’ll connect in a dynamic environment and create a positive impact on teens, our community, and the world.     SHAPING THE FUTURE FOR TEENS AND YOURSELF     As a BBYO Genesis Fellow, a typical day will include:    Working directly with teens (grades 8-12) to create impactful, fun and dynamic programs in their local chapters    Mentoring teen leaders and deliver leadership training throughout the year   Working with teens to attract, engage and retain members to build and grow chapters    Guiding teens in establishing an annual calendar for each chapter that drives engagement and recruitment through meaningful programming    Building and maintaining relationships with key volunteers, parents, and alumni in the community    Recruiting members to attend regional and international events, including summer programs     Facilitating the planning process, alongside teen leadership, and colleagues, for citywide and regional events including overnight conventions    Working alongside colleagues to bring new, innovative, and fun ideas to the community    Attending summer camp (but this time you’re in charge!) as you direct teen leadership programs    Assisting with regional communication channels including but not limited to newsletters, social media, and phone follow-ups    Tracking regional data such as membership, prospects, engagement and program logistics    ESSENTIAL SKILLS FOR MAKING A LASTING IMPACT     Our team has an entrepreneurial spirit and a passion for innovation to drive positive change. These skills are key to success as a BBYO Genesis Fellow:    Experience/Education :   0-3 years of work experience and or volunteer experience   Experience with youth or teens in a youth organization or camp environment is preferred   BBYO experience and knowledge preferred   A bachelor's degree or higher required   Skills:     A general knowledge of Jewish culture and calendar    Organized with an attention to detail    Commitment to relationship building, networking and customer service    Excellent communication skills    Creativity and problem solving    Confidence to take initiative to work independently and as part of a supportive team    Abilities :    Attend all regional conventions and major events including BBYO’s staff conference, and BBYO’s International Convention each year.    Ability to travel as needed and to staff a summer leadership program for 2-3 weeks during summer     Ability to work non-traditional hours (some nights and weekends) when teens are available    Unrestricted authorization to work in the U.S. without holding a visa or sponsorship.    To perform this job successfully, the individual must be able to perform each essential duty/function with or without reasonable accommodation in accordance with applicable law.
